Three common reasons for the delay in new builds:

  1. Weather Conditions

In Nashik, the average precipice falls around 44.6 inches, this may cause a delay in the construction work. Other factors such as excessive heat or cold might delay construction work, as all the work is done outdoors.

  1. Skill Shortage

It is common amongst contractors to hoard work on their list. That results in negligence towards every construction task that they are supposed to do.   1. Laidback inspection

One of the many reasons is delayed inspection. Regular checks are mandatory to create desired pressure on the contractor to complete the project accordingly.

  1. Check the contract

A little delay does not harm. But, if the delays are large it may become annoying. The contract must have a reasonable completion date and charges. If the new builds are delayed you will also be liable to a certain amount of compensation.

  1. Get timely updates from the contractor

After creating a contract, the contractor needs to ensure to follow up with the client timely. If you have other parties involved such as a buyer for your present home, make sure that you keep a loose schedule if your new build is getting delayed.

 

The last option that you can seek is getting in touch with a lawyer. If you feel like the timeline of the project completion is creating havoc, then you can deal with them through seeking the help of a law professional. If your contractor has violated any terms from your contract, you will be liable for compensation and you might be able to pull out of the deal with the contractor.
